    The Story Behind Cəfər

    Cəfər is the Azerbaijani form of the Arabic name Ja'far. The name Ja'far (جَعْفَر) literally means 'rivulet' or 'small stream' in Arabic. It has a long and significant history within Islamic culture, being the name of several prominent figures. Its adoption into Azerbaijani culture reflects the historical and linguistic ties between the regions, largely due to the spread of Islam and Arabic influence.

    The name has been used for centuries across various Muslim-majority regions, maintaining its original meaning and association with water, which is often seen as a symbol of life and purity. In Azerbaijan, it is a traditional male name that has been consistently used through generations.

    Famous People Named Cəfər

    • Cəfər Cabbarlı (Jafar Jabbarly), a prominent Azerbaijani playwright and poet
    • Cəfər Quliyev (Jafar Guliyev), an Azerbaijani politician
    • Ja'far ibn Abi Talib, a companion of the Islamic prophet Muhammad and brother of Ali ibn Abi Talib
